Transaction ba13694d602363ddbe0b0e55c4b33fea15248fa65b633b1904803f1151ef3490

1 Input
1 Outputs
  • ba13694d602363ddbe0b0e55c4b33fea15248fa65b633b1904803f1151ef3490:0
  • value  5234649
    address  164ixqLFu8BTBnKFaKF78LYviHsVVfLfid